Unlocking extreme power density through advanced Gallium Nitride (GaN) engineering and dynamic energy distribution topologies.
Traditional silicon-based transistors are rapidly approaching their physical limits regarding switching frequency and thermal management. Our ODM factory specializes in implementing next-generation Gallium Nitride (GaN III / GaN IV) fast charging platforms. By replacing silicon with GaN, our chargers exhibit significantly lower Rds(on) (drain-source on-resistance) and reduced switching losses.
This allows our engineering teams to build smaller footprints while supporting high-power multi-port outputs (ranging from 20W up to 140W and 240W under PD 3.1 specifications). Our technical roadmap focuses on three core pillars:
Our chargers support fine-grained voltage adjustments (step size of 20mV) to match the real-time battery charging curve, minimizing thermal dissipation at the device end.
Our ongoing factory R&D is optimizing the 28V, 36V, and 48V outputs to deliver up to 240W over single USB-C cables, preparing our customers for next-generation heavy-duty hardware.
Adapting high-reliability power delivery solutions to demanding non-consumer and commercial environments.
Using our extensive experience in medical power supply manufacturing (such as our 50.4W series), we implement isolation barriers (2xMOPP) and extremely low leakage currents to make USB-C charging safe for patient-monitoring tablets and point-of-care mobile equipment.
Integrating high-voltage buck-boost chargers with onboard supercapacitor systems. This enables heavy-duty trucks and industrial fleets to run dual-purpose power pathways: charging logistics hardware via USB-C while safeguarding starting systems.
Designing embedded multi-port desk chargers, rail-mounted commercial units, and hotel room charging solutions. Our OEM designs fit seamlessly within modern architecture profiles while offering over-current, over-voltage, and over-temperature safety protocols.

What this means for our ODM/OEM partners:
1. Sourcing & IQC: Raw semiconductor chips (GaN, controller ICs) undergo 100% incoming quality control to verify operating parameters.
2. High-Precision SMT: Precision placement of micro-components on multi-layer FR4 PCBs, ensuring low thermal resistance.
3. Advanced Wave Soldering: Ensures mechanical strength and electrical continuity for through-hole connectors and capacitors.
4. 100% Burn-In Testing: Every individual charger is placed in temperature-controlled chambers and run at full load for 4 hours to eliminate early-life failure components.
5. Comprehensive ATE Check: Automated test equipment checks all ports across multiple PD profiles (5V/9V/12V/15V/20V) before final packaging.
Ensuring that your imported products sail through customs and meet regional safety standards without risk.
Our chargers comply with Federal Communications Commission regulations on electromagnetic interference (EMI). We provide fully certified UL/ETL listed solutions and meet Department of Energy (DOE) Level VI efficiency targets, which minimize standby power consumption.
We ensure that our manufacturing lines omit hazardous substances, in full compliance with RoHS and REACH regulations. Our designs carry the CE mark and satisfy EU Eco-Design requirements, showing high active efficiency and low stand-by losses.
Through our CB Scheme test reports, we easily transition safety certifications to local markets like Japan (PSE), South Korea (KC), Australia (SAA), and South America. We handle the paperwork, testing, and localized factory audits on your behalf.
